			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>I always startle my students by announcing that I don&#8217;t like to write. I think they probably assume: Surely a writing teacher must just love to write!</p>
<p>I do not like to write because writing is hard work, including writing a blog. But like so many other writers, I love to <em>have written</em>. I also like the fact that through writing, I can deliver helpful information to others.</p>
<p>Here&#8217;s what happens when I sit down to write: I immediately have writer&#8217;s block. As I preach in my classes, one antidote to writer&#8217;s block is getting compulsive about my task. So I set my timer for one hour; chain myself to my desk (well, not literally); and write until the bell rings. Then I reward myself by biking to the gym so I can work out.</p>
<p>When I return to the my writing task again, I repeat the &#8220;chaining&#8221; event and treat myself again when I am done.</p>
<p>Corny? Yes. Effective? Yes. You&#8217;re reading this, aren&#8217;t you? I&#8217;ll do anything necessary to bribe myself to do what I must. And when your comments and feedback roll in, I&#8217;ll be glad I made the effort.</p>
<p>Prolific author Judy Blume shares her thoughts on how writing is like a puzzle: &#8220;I&#8217;m a rewriter. That&#8217;s the part I like best . . . once I have a pile of paper to work with, it&#8217;s like having the pieces of a puzzle. I just have to put the pieces together to make a picture.&#8221; But you must have the pieces of writing BEFORE you can put them together into a bigger document!</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>My attorney made me do it; he said I had to become an LLC (limited liability company) and told me I could do it online myself.</p>
<p>But here&#8217;s what happened: The very first field in the online application asked for my entity name. Easy! &#8220;The Text Doctor.&#8221; Somehow I missed the fine print in italics that told me to put LLC after my entity name. In spite of my omission, the state gave me the LLC anyway.</p>
<p>And then my bank caught the mistake and refused to accept my LLC unless I went back and amended my original filing. Darned if that didn&#8217;t cost me another $25!</p>
<p>It turns out that italics can create readability issues for anyone. You can see the problem with italics in a delightful interactive course about <a title="Italics and typography" href="http://go.nln.ac.uk/content/workshop3_JA2_using%20typography%20to%20improve%20readability%20and%20legibility/harness/frameset.htm" target="_blank">typography </a>from the National Learning Network.  I&#8217;ve always taught learners to avoid using italics in extended text. Now I&#8217;m living proof that italics, especially small and onscreen, are less readable than regular (roman) text.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><em> The Copy Editor&#8217;s Handbook: A Guide for Book Publishing and Corporate Communications, 3rd edition</em>, is a comprehensive resource for both new and experienced editors. The preface acknowledges the author&#8217;s intent to help new copyeditors: &#8220;This handbook is addressed to new and aspiring copyeditors who will be working on nonfiction books, journal articles, newsletters, and corporate publications. . . [because style manuals] assume that their readers already understand what copyeditors do, why the rules matter, and how and when to apply, bend, or break the rules.&#8221;</p>
<p>I would argue, however, that even established editors would benefit from this text as an overview and reminder of our complex tasks and decisions. It was good to see an acknowledgment of the intricacies of editorial judgment and to watch a professional walk through the research that informs her judgments. Even after years of editing, I learned something in every chapter I read.</p>
<p>My other argument with Amy Einsohn, the author, is that she has based the book on <em>The Chicago Manual of Style</em>, whose explicit purpose is to set style for <strong>academic</strong> publishing (specifically at the University of Chicago), not necessarily for &#8220;book publishing and corporate communications&#8221; as Einsohn has specified. I also wonder why she fails to mention <em>The Gregg Reference Manual</em>, my favorite style manual for all things business because it addresses far more relevant issues than does <em>Chicago</em>.</p>
<p>Nevertheless, Einsohn redeems herself with 15 editing exercises sprinkled throughout the chapters (the answers alone take up 66 pages). The richness of this book almost makes me wish that I would experience a very minor injury or illness that would sideline me for just one day so that I could curl up, finish the book, and take the quizzes.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>If you&#8217;d like a demonstration of democratic unproductivity, try settling writing style issues like the serial comma or the hyphenation of the word &#8220;e-mail&#8221;  in a group. Months later, you&#8217;ll still be arguing (and the national debate on health care will look tame by comparison).</p>
<p>That&#8217;s why I recommend that each work group, department, division, or company adopt a published style manual and mandate strict adherence to that particular style to increase the consistency of their written messages.  (To see a comprehensive matrix of 12 style manuals, visit www.textdoctor.com/stylemanuals.)</p>
<p>If necessary, each group can create a personalized style sheet to document where style choices differ from the adopted style manual. This process, however, can be costly and bloody.</p>
<p>Of course, everyone can play Frank Sinatra&#8217;s &#8220;I did it my way&#8221; at review meetings, but for those who want a coherent, consistent style, these steps outlined above will be helpful.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The choice of a style manual can be more political than you might imagine. Just as people choose their style of dress, hair, and food and remain loyal to their choices, language and style preferences become entrenched, and few individuals welcome change.</p>
<p>I experienced this when I taught a technical writing seminar at a small testing firm. A learner in the class asked me for a recommendation for a published style manual. I answered, &#8220;In the absence of a corporate requirement to use a specific industry style manual like the <em>AMA Manual of Style </em>(American Medical Association) or the <em>Publication Manual of the American Psychological Association </em>(APA Style), I think a great choice for your company for good general business style is <em>The Gregg Reference Manual</em>.&#8221;</p>
<p>One seminar member reacted very strongly, grumbling that The <em>Gregg Reference Manual</em> was for secretaries and demanding that members of the class should use <em>The Chicago Manual of Style</em> (CMS). After a rather heated discussion about the pros and cons of each, we dropped the issue, but when I came to teach my class the next week, I found a box of CMS manuals (a $1000 investment) on my desk to distribute to the class.</p>
<p>After that, learners would e-mail me with questions like &#8220;How does <em>Gregg </em>handle XX?&#8221; or &#8220;We&#8217;re having an argument here about how to format YY, and it&#8217;s not listed in <em>Chicago</em>. Could you look it up for me in your copy of  <em>Gregg</em>?&#8221;</p>
<p>This is why it&#8217;s valuable to know which style manual is best for which industry or purpose. CMS was developed for the University of Chicago&#8217;s academic faculty and is best today for authors of scholarly works. It is also used in social science publications and most historical journals.</p>
<p>In contrast, the <em>Gregg Reference Manual</em> states that it is &#8220;the business writer&#8217;s survival manual&#8221; and, as such, includes many items not found in CMS. I own both, but I find myself referring to Gregg at least ten times as much as I refer to the CMS for business and technical writing purposes.</p>
